If you’re an active, independent older adult looking for senior housing in Carrsville, senior citizen apartments in Carrsville might be the right fit. Apartments for seniors typically don’t include personal care services, but may offer amenities, activities, and maintenance for a stress-free, social lifestyle.

The average cost of senior living in Carrsville is 1,495 per month. Cheaper nearby regions include Ivor, VA with an average of 1,260 per month.

Senior apartments offer a no-frills housing option for active and independent seniors. Units are often designed with senior-friendly features for accessibility, such as elevators and wide doorways.
